David Palm Grabs Share of Lead at Barona Collegiate Cup

LAKESIDE, Calif. - San Diego State junior David Palm fired a 6-under-par 138 on Monday to lead the Aztec men's golf team during the first two rounds of the seventh annual Barona Collegiate Cup at the 7,393-yard, par-72 Barona Creek Club. Palm's effort included a 4-under 67 over the second 18 holes, which vaulted him into a three-way tie atop the individual leaderboard. As a team, SDSU shot a combined 2-under 574 on rounds of 288 and 286 to finish the day in a tie for third place along with SMU, while Texas A&M (-20) and San Diego (-4) hold down the top two spots.

On chilly day in which the opening tee times were delayed by the presence of frost on the course, Palm got things heated up with his putter, sinking 11 birdies overall, including six over a seven-hole stretch during the afternoon session. With his 67, the Landvetter, Sweden, native tied for the low round of the day, which propelled him into a share of the lead along with the first-place Aggies' Andrea Pavan and Nacho Elvira.

Senior Aaron Goldberg sits four shots off the pace in a seven-way tie for ninth place after shooting a combined 4-under 140. The Encinitas, Calif., product was initially tied for the sixth spot on the strength of an opening-round 2-under 70, but was unable to gain any ground after posting an even-par 72 during the afternoon.

Five strokes in back of Goldberg was freshman Johan Carlsson (Gothenburg, Sweden), who walked off the course in a tie for 29th after firing a 3-over 147 for the day on rounds of 74-73. After tying for first at Lexus Classic last week, fellow classmate Matt Hoffenberg (Simi Valley, Calif.) ran into difficulty on Monday, carding a 6-over 150 over the first two rounds to finish in a tie for 43rd. Meanwhile, senior Chad Moscovic (Stockton, Calif.) shot a second-round 74, which counted towards SDSU's team score, en route to a 7-over 151 to toe for 47th.

The Barona Collegiate Cup resumes on Tuesday with final-round action as the Aztecs are scheduled to tee off with golfers from Oklahoma State and Wichita State on the No. 1 hole beginning at 7:30 a.m. PDT.
